16B ST JOHNS ROAD, WD17 1PT sold for £550000 on 2020-11-27
12C ST JOHNS ROAD, WD17 1PT sold for £248210 on 2020-12-16
12B ST JOHNS ROAD, WD17 1PT sold for £238716 on 2020-12-21
6 ST JOHNS ROAD, WD17 1PT sold for £470000 on 2021-05-20
Get official EPC reports (Free)